This commit is based on a patch by Elias that improved drag scrolling on the scrollbar by locking some parameters of the math at the start of the scroll event. I discovered while playing with that implementation that there was an even simpler approach within his changeset. You can actually use no information other than the delta between the current and previous frame's scroll position to compute the scroll distance. By simplifying the math to rely on no other inputs, the jitter that we've been fighting simply disappears (it came from other inputs). Turns out my attempts to make the logic smart were the problem.
